I am pleased to share with you the August 2025 edition of the Smart City Committee Newsletter, bringing together the latest innovations, projects, and success stories from across the globe.
This issue highlights how cities and organizations are accelerating their digital transformation journeys:
- Dubai is pioneering citizen engagement with its AI-powered Virtual Family.
- Milton Keynes and Ottawa are expanding autonomous mobility trials, showcasing the readiness of smart transport ecosystems.
- The Port of Tyne demonstrates how autonomous logistics can transform trade hubs.
- California is scaling vehicle-to-grid EV fleets to strengthen grid resilience.
- Dublin leverages a digital twin to drive its net-zero strategy.
- Fiji is tackling water losses with smart metering technology.
What unites these diverse stories is the silent power of fiber optics—the backbone that transforms isolated pilots into interoperable, city-wide ecosystems. Fiber is not merely infrastructure; it is the foundation of every major Smart City megatrend: from citizen-first services and autonomous mobility to resilient utilities and sustainable urban futures.
